Maharaj Controversy: Aamir Khan’s Son Junaid’s Debut Film Faces Hurdle As Court Denies YRF and Netflix’s Urgent Hearing

Netflix and Yash Raj Films challenge the stay order on Junaid Khan and Jaideep Ahlawat’s film Maharaj. Scroll down to read more.

After the Gujarat High Court’s order to halt the release of Aamir Khan’s son Junaid Khan’s debut film ‘Maharaj‘, YRF and Netflix have pleaded for the stay on its streaming to be lifted. The upcoming Netflix film has faced controversy after a Hindu group appealed to the court to ban its release, citing ‘hurtful religious sentiments’. According to the Gujarat High Court’s order, the release of Maharaj has been banned until June 18.

A veteran industry insider told Firstpost, “YRF and Netflix are challenging the stay order. The matter is in court. Maharaj is based on a real-life case. It is adapted from Saurabh Shah’s book titled Maharaj. The author has also stated that the film does not vilify the Vaishnav community or the religion. It is about a social reformer who brought about positive change in society. The makers are hopeful for a positive outcome on this.”

In their application, YRF has stated that the film depicts the abuse of power by a specific temple leader within the Vaishnav sect and follows the efforts of social reformer Karsan Das Mulji (a devout Vaishnav himself) to expose the priest’s true abusive nature to both devotees and the general public.

Maharaj is based on a real-life case and adapted from writer Saurabh Shah’s book. The author, Saurabh Shah, also took to X (formerly Twitter) and shared a post defending the movie and appealing to everyone to watch the film first. Sharing the post, he wrote, “Please watch the film ‘Maharaj’ and share your opinion. This film is neither against Sanatan nor the Vaishnav sect. My entire family and I are part of the Vaishnav community with full devotion. The book ‘Maharaj’ written by me, and the film made by @yrf are both in favor of the Vaishnav community. It was because of this case of 1862 that the society was cleansed, and even today, lakhs of devotees thank Karsan Das Mulji. Maharaj is a story that Hindus should be proud of.”

Regarding Maharaj, apart from Junaid Khan, the movie also features Jaideep Ahlawat and Shalini Pandey, with Sharvari Wagh in a guest appearance. Helmed by Siddharth P. Malhotra, Maharaj was initially set to hit the OTT giant Netflix on June 14, 2024.
